NY Empire Beat Rollers for First Win of the Season

The New York Empire presented by Citi claimed its first win of the young World TeamTennis season with a 24-16 victory over the Vegas Rollers tonight at Cary Leeds Center for Tennis & Learning in The Bronx.

Empire Head Coach Luke Jensen reworked his recipe starting tonight’s match with the mixed doubles team of Maria Jose Martinez Sanchez and Neal Skupski on the court facing the Rollers’ duo of Asia Muhammad and Matt Reid, and it was just the right level of spice. Martinez Sanchez and Skupski dominated the set and jumped out to a quick 5-1 lead.

The Empire’s Kirsten Flipkens joined Martinez Sanchez during the hotly contested women’s doubles second set and outlasted Vegas’s Harriet Dart and Muhammad by a score of 5-3.

Ulises Blanch made his Empire debut in the third set facing the Rollers’ 6’11”, power-serving Reilly Opelka. It’s not often the 6’3” Blanch is looking up at his opponent but the 20-year-old former world No. 2 ranked junior never backed down, pushing Opelka to the nine-point tiebreaker only to lose the set, 5-4.

Flipkens escaped the women’s singles set, 5-3, setting up her Empire teammates, Blanch and Skupski, for the final set of the evening with a 19-12 lead.

The final set turned out to be a championship bout one normally sees in Las Vegas as both teams were throwing knockout punches to steal games from each other before the second tiebreaker of the night ensued. The Rollers, down 4-1 in the tiebreaker, substituted LMFAO’s Redfoo for Reid but the Empire duo proved to be too much winning the tiebreaker on the next point, 5-1, and the final set of the night, 5-4, claiming the team’s first win of the season.

►Mixed Doubles:               Skupski/Maria Jose Martinez Sanchez (NYE) def. Reid/Muhammad (VEG), 5-1
►Women’s Doubles:         Flipkens/Martinez Sanchez (NYE) def. Dart/Muhammad (VEG), 5-3
►Men’s Singles:                Opelka (VEG) def. Blanch (NYE), 5-4
►Women’s Singles:          Flipkens (NYE) def. Dart (VEG), 5-3
►Men’s Doubles:              Blanch/Skupski (NYE) def. Reid/Opelka/Redfoo (VEG), 5-4

The Empire travel to Springfield, Mo. to take on the Lasers Wednesday evening and close out the week with home matches at Cary Leeds Center on Thursday, July 18 and Friday, July 19. Sloane Stephens, the 2017 US Open Champion, will compete in the July 18 match against the Orange County (Calif.) Breakers and seven-time Grand Slam winner Venus Williams will compete as part of the visiting Washington Kastles on July 19.
